Simon Rieber is a Tanzanian visual artist, film director, animator and screenwriter. He is known for co-directing in Planetary and writing Hue: A Matter of Colour documentary film directed by Vic Sarin. He authored notable books including In love with ghost, Beautiful Monster and I will never forget you. He is a winner of The Umoja Prize for Contemporary Tanzanian Artist an respectable award for artist under 40 in Tanzania.

Night of the Kings
Title: Night of the Kings
Character: Christopher
Released: February 26, 2021
Type: Movie
A young man is sent to "La Maca," a prison in the middle of the Ivorian forest ruled by its inmates. As tradition goes with the rising of the red moon, he is designated by the Boss to be the new "Roman" and must tell a story to the other prisoners. Learning what fate awaits him, he begins to narrate the mystical life of the legendary outlaw named "Zama King" and has no choice but to make his story last until dawn.
